Universal Carrier Movement Points
In my opinion, the Universal Carrier has too much point of movement. In one of my scenario in development, in one turn the Universal Carrier can cross half of the map (38 x 30).
Here is a comparison of the various means of transportation in the German army.
The Horse Transport :
Movement Point = 6, on the road =6 The German Truck :
Movement Point = 8, on the road =8 SdKfz7 :
Movement Point = 4, on the road =8 (4 x2)
